    I grew up near Baltimore and have been to shows in Baltimore on many occasions. There are not something you want to miss. They are some of the largest shows held, so you'll be able to find or see just about whatever you want, short of a 1933 Double Eagle. The Convention Center is also easy to access from the suburban parking lots. Just take light rail to the Convention Center - which is right across the street from Oriole Park at Camden Yards. It's been a few years since I've been to one (I've been in Louisville for 4 years), but I seem to remember a light rail round-trip pass being in the area of $5. And parking at light rail lots was free last time I was there. In other words, GO!
